What is a SUBURBAN Magnetic Chuck used for?
A SUBURBAN Magnetic Chuck is used to securely hold ferromagnetic workpieces during surface grinding, milling, or light machining operations. The fine-pole design provides precise clamping for thin or small parts, making it ideal for toolroom, mold, and die applications where accuracy and repeatability are critical.
What are the specifications of the SUBURBAN DMB-610 Magnetic Chuck?
The SUBURBAN DMB-610 is a fine-pole magnetic chuck with a working surface of 6 inches wide by 10 inches long. It is designed for surface-grinder use and manufactured by SUBURBAN. The fine-pole configuration allows secure holding of small or thin workpieces without distortion.

How to maintain a SUBURBAN Magnetic Chuck?
To maintain a SUBURBAN magnetic chuck, keep the working surface clean and free of debris. Regularly inspect the pole pieces for wear or damage. Avoid overloading the chuck beyond its rated capacity. For fine-pole models, use a non-magnetic brush to remove metal filings. Store in a dry environment to prevent corrosion.
